微信小程序如何获取农历
时间: 2024-06-09 13:07:32 浏览: 4
微信小程序可以通过调用微信提供的API获取当前日期的农历信息。具体步骤如下:
1. 在小程序中引入wx.request方法,发起请求获取当前日期的农历信息。
2. 使用wx.request方法向服务器发送请求,获取农历信息。请求地址为:https://api.heclouds.com/devices/{device_id}/datapoints?datastream_id=lunar_calendar&limit=1。
3. 解析服务器返回的JSON数据,获取农历信息。JSON数据格式如下:
{
"errno": 0,
"error": "succ",
"data": [
{
"at": "2021-05-18T15:20:00.000Z",
"value": {
"lunar_calendar": "四月初七"
}
}
]
}
4. 将获取到的农历信息在小程序中进行展示。
需要注意的是,获取农历信息需要先在后台绑定设备,并获取设备ID,才能发起请求获取数据。同时,需要购买相应的数据流量套餐才能正常使用。
相关问题
微信小程序获取二维码
要在微信小程序中获取二维码,可以使用微信提供的API。通过调用获取小程序二维码的API,你可以生成一张小程序的二维码图片。
你可以参考微信官方文档中的相关内容,其中包括获取二维码的详细说明和示例代码。
除了普通二维码外,你还可以下载不同尺寸的普通二维码或小程序二维码。通过点击下载按钮,你可以获取不同尺寸的二维码图片。
需要注意的是,通过该接口生成的小程序二维码是永久有效的。但是,生成二维码的数量是有限制的,请谨慎使用。并且,用户扫描该码后将直接进入对应页面。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[微信小程序学习之路——API获取二维码](https://blog.csdn.net/CSDN_XUWENHAO/article/details/89165601)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* [生成微信小程序发布上线后的二维码 、获取微信小程序二维码、微信小程序二维码如何生成?](https://blog.csdn.net/Shimeng_1989/article/details/126405337)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
微信授权微信小程序获取手机号
微信授权微信小程序获取手机号的过程如下:
1. 用户打开小程序并点击授权登录按钮。
2. 小程序调用`wx.login`接口获取用户的临时登录凭证code。
3. 小程序将code发送给开发者后台服务器。
4. 开发者后台服务器使用code调用微信接口`auth.code2Session`获取用户的唯一标识openid和会话密钥session_key。
5. 开发者后台服务器将openid和session_key返回给小程序。
6. 小程序调用`wx.getPhoneNumber`接口弹出授权获取手机号的弹窗。
7. 用户在弹窗中选择是否授权。
8. 如果用户同意授权,小程序调用`wx.getUserInfo`接口获取用户信息,其中包括加密的手机号信息。
9. 小程序将加密的手机号信息发送给开发者后台服务器。
10. 开发者后台服务器使用session_key解密手机号信息,获取用户的手机号。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)